STEP 15. Measure the terminal voltage at Engine ECU
connector B-21.
(1) Disconnect all the connectors from the Engine ECU.
(2) Connect special tool MB992044 between the Engine ECU
and the body-side harness connector.
(3) Turn the ignition switch to the "ON" position.
(4) Measure the terminal voltage between special tool 94-pin
connector terminal 21 (Engine ECU connector B-21
terminal 21) and ground.
• When the brake pedal is depressed, the voltage should
measure battery positive voltage (approximately 12
volts).
• When the brake pedal is released, the voltage should
measure 1 volt or less.
(5) Turn the ignition switch to the "LOCK" (OFF) position.
(6) Disconnect special tool MB992044 between the Engine
ECU and the body-side harness connector.
(7) Reconnect all the connectors to the Engine ECU.
Q: Is the measured voltage battery positive voltage
(approximately 12 volts) when the brake pedal is
depressed and 1 volt or less when the brake pedal is
released?
YES : Go to Step 20.
NO : Go to Step 16.
STEP 16. Check the stoplamp switch.
(1) Remove the stoplamp switch. (Refer to GROUP 35A, Brake
Pedal
).
(2) Connect an ohmmeter to the stoplamp switch between
terminals 3 and 4.
(3) Check for continuity between the terminals when the
plunger of the stoplamp switch is pushed in and when it is
released.
(4) The stoplamp switch is operating properly if the circuit is
open between terminals 3 and 4 when the plunger is
pushed in, and if resistance value is less than 2 ohms
between terminals 3 and 4 when the plunger is released.
Q: Is the stoplamp switch operating properly?
YES : Install the stoplamp switch. (Refer to GROUP 35A,
Brake Pedal
). Then go to Step 17.
NO : Replace the stoplamp switch. (Refer to GROUP 35A,
Brake Pedal
). Then go to Step 22.
